Introduction:
From its beginning in the early nineteenth century to its rapidly evolving form when you look at the 21st century, poker has undeniably become a worldwide sensation. With the development of technology, the traditional card online game features transitioned in to the digital realm, fascinating millions of people through internet poker platforms. This report explores the fascinating world of on-line poker, its benefits, downsides, and causes of its developing popularity.
System:
1. Accessibility and Efficiency:
The major reasons for the widespread appeal of on-line poker is its accessibility. As opposed to br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ises, on-line poker platforms offer people the freedom to try out any time, everywhere. With a well balanced web connection, poker lovers will enjoy their favorite game from the absolute comfort of their domiciles, eliminating the need for travel. Also, on-line poker web pages provide many options, including various variations of poker, tournaments, and various stake levels, providing to people of all skill amounts.
2. Global Player Base:
Internet poker transcends geographical boundaries, allowing players from all corners of globe to compete keenly against both. This interconnectedness fosters a diverse and difficult environment, permitting players to try their skills against opponents with varying methods and playing designs. Furthermore, on-line poker systems usually function vibrant communities in which players can discuss techniques, share experiences, and engage in friendly competition.
3. Lower Costs and Smaller Stakes:
When compared with standard casinos, playing poker on line can substantially keep your charges down. Online platforms have reduced overhead expenses, permitting them to offer lower stakes and paid down entry charges for tournaments. This is why online poker available to a wider market, including beginners and everyday players, just who might find the high Stake Poker stakes of live gambling enterprises daunting. The capability to play with smaller stakes in addition provides a sense of financial security, allowing players to manage their money better.
4. Improved Game Access and Variety:
On-line poker systems offer a massive selection of online game choices and variants. Whether it is texas holdem, Omaha, or Seven-Card Stud, players are able to find their particular preferred game easily and instantly. More over, on line platforms regularly introduce brand new poker alternatives, spicing up the gameplay and maintaining the knowledge fresh for people. The option of numerous tables and tournaments helps to ensure that people constantly find suitable choices and never have to watch for a seat at a table.
5. Challenges and Drawbacks:
While online poker brings numerous advantages, it is not without its challenges. Among the major disadvantages may be the possibility of deceptive activities, including collusion and processor chip dumping, where players cheat to get an unfair benefit. However, reputable on-line poker platforms employ robust protection measures and random number generators to thwart such behavior. Additionally, some players may find the lack of physical cues and communications that are element of live poker games a disadvantage, as it can be harder to read opponents and employ mental techniques on line.
Summary:
To conclude, on-line poker features transformed what sort of online game is played, captivating scores of people globally. The ease of access, convenience, and diverse player base made available from web systems have actually propelled its popularity. With all the number of games, lower expenses, and enhanced game access, online poker will continue to provide a thrilling and thrilling knowledge for both seasoned veterans and newcomers alike. While difficulties exist, the benefits definitely surpass the disadvantages, making sure poker enthusiasts will continue to accept this digital advancement.
